How many children are in a class?
We maintain a 1:10 teacher-to-student ratio with one teacher and one support staff for a group of 20 children. Our classes are mixed-age, with PKG, LKG, and UKG students learning together in one environment.
Will my child learn to read and write in kindergarten?
Absolutely! At LKG, we focus on prewriting skills, and in UKG, we dive into the exciting world of writing and reading! We want to equip children for a good start in Grade 1, no matter what curriculum they embrace.
What is the structure of a typical day?
Each day balances structured learning and free play. We start with circle time, followed by literacy, math, creative activities, outdoor play, and social interaction.

What do kids at PKG learn?
PKG children explore practical life skills, sensorial activities, motor skills, art, and storytelling. While they may not be counting or reading just yet, their journey of exploration is filled with fun and discovery!
What do kids at LKG and UKG learn?
LKG introduces basic math, phonics, and prewriting, along with problem-solving and creative tasks. At UKG, children are introduced to writing, reading, and age-appropriate math.
